MINISTRY OF COMMERCE AND INDUSTRY
30th December, 2020

(Department of Commerce)
(DIRECTORATE GENERAL OF FOREIGN TRADE )
New Delhi, the 30th December, 2020

Notifications No. 52/2015-2020-DGFT

Subject: Incorporation of policy condition under Exim Code 05040039 of Chapter 05 of ITC (HS), 2017, Schedule I (Import Policy).

S.O. 4772(E).In exercise of powers conferred by Section 3 of FT (D&R) Act, 1992, read with paragraph 1.02 and 2.01 of the Foreign Trade Policy, 2015-2020, as amended from time to time, the Central Government hereby incorporates new policy condition 6 under Chapter 05 of ITC (HS), 2017, Schedule – I (Import Policy).

HS Code Item  Description Present Policy Present Policy Condition New Policy condition
05040039 Other Restricted Import is subject to policy conditions of Chapter 5 of ITC (HS) classification 6. Import of only porcine intestinal mucosa [Guts, bladders and stomach of animals (other than fish) whole and pieces thereof, fresh, chilled, frozen, salted, in brine, dried or smoked] under the HS code 05040039 is”free”, subject to Sanitary Import Permit from the Department of Animal Husbandry and Dairying as per Notification S.O 2666(E) dated 17.10.2014 under the Livestock Importation Act (Amendment), 2001.

Effect of the Notification: Import of only porcine intestinal mucosa [Guts, bladders and stomach of animals (other than fish) whole and pieces thereof, fresh, chilled, frozen, salted, in brine, dried or smoked] under the HS code 05040039 is ‘Free’ subject to obtaining Sanitary Import Permit from the Department of Animal Husbandry and Dairying as per Notification S.O 2666(E) dated 17.10.2014 under the Livestock Importation Act (Amendment), 2001. However, Import of other items under the HS code 05040039 will continue to remain ‘Restricted’ subject to import policy conditions of Chapter 5 of ITC (HS) classification.

This issues with the approval of Minister of Commerce & Industry.

[F.No.01/89/180/26/AM-20/PC-2[A]/E-23729]

AMIT YADAV, Director General of Foreign Trade & Ex- officio Addl. Secy.
